A Planet Landscape image depicts the surface of a planet (realistic or fictional) with a clear sense of terrain—such as rocky plains, dunes, cliffs, ice fields, or cratered ground—often paired with a visible horizon and sky. Many scenes include atmospheric effects like haze, auroras, or distant moons to create scale. On ImgSearch, these are AI-generated stock images designed to look cinematic and high-resolution. They’re ideal when you want “standing on another world” visuals rather than a planet floating in space.

For wallpapers, look for wide compositions, sharp foreground detail, and a clear horizon line to create a sense of scale on large screens. For backgrounds behind text, prioritize images with darker sky gradients or open negative space where titles can sit cleanly.
